Paṇḍit Jawaharlal Nehru (in hindī जवाहरलाल नेहरू, AFI: [ˈdʒəʋaːɦərˈlaːl ˈneːɦru]; Allahabad, 14 novembre 1889 – Nuova Delhi, 27 maggio 1964) è stato un politico indiano, Primo ministro indiano dal 1947 al 1964 e una delle personalità politiche più in vista del mondo nella sua epoca.
Jawaharlal Nehru, next to Mahatma Gandhi, is regarded as the most significant figure of the Indian independence movement that successfully ended British rule over the Indian subcontinent. He is also noted for contributing in the independence of other countries like Libya, Indonesia and others.
11 giu 2024 · Jawaharlal Nehru, first prime minister of independent India (1947–64), who established parliamentary government and became noted for his neutralist (nonaligned) policies in foreign affairs. He was also one of the principal leaders of India’s independence movement of the 1930s and ’40s.

Jawaharlal Nehru, (born Nov. 14, 1889, Allahabad, India—died May 27, 1964, New Delhi), First prime minister of independent India (1947–64). Son of the independence advocate Motilal Nehru (1861–1931), Nehru was educated at home and in Britain and became a lawyer in 1912.
